Wildlife Conservation Society Budget Analyst Salaries in Bridgeport, CT

The average Wildlife Conservation Society Budget Analyst in Bridgeport, CT earns an estimated $74,741 annually. Wildlife Conservation Society's Budget Analyst compensation is $6,816 more than the US average for a Budget Analyst.

In Bridgeport, CT, The Finance Department at Wildlife Conservation Society earns $18,317 more on average than the Customer Support Department.

Budget Analyst Compensation by Gender (All Companies)

The average female Budget Analyst at companies similar size to Wildlife Conservation Society reported making $65,100, while the average male Budget Analyst at similar sized companies reported making $84,452.

Budget Analyst Compensation by Ethnicity (All Companies)

The average Caucasian Budget Analyst at companies similar size to Wildlife Conservation Society reported making $79,556, while the average Asian or Pacific Islander Budget Analyst at similar sized companies reported making $53,500.

How Budget Analysts at Wildlife Conservation Society Rate Their Compensation

The majority of Budget Analysts at Wildlife Conservation Society believe they're not compensated fairly. 100% of Budget Analysts at Wildlife Conservation Society say they receive annual bonuses, and the majority (60%) are satisfied with their benefits.
